About the Winery
Family-owned winery operated by Jim, Carol, and Lawrence Doolittle in the Finger Lakes Appellation on Cayuga Lake. Started in 1979, Frontenac Point was New York farm-winery #44. The estate has a panoramic view of Cayuga Lake, with estate-grown grapes on slopes of low elevation protected by a micro-climate influenced by Ontario and Cayuga Lakes. The focus is on dry wines using barrel fermentation and modern processes. Both vinifera and old-world hybrid vines are grown including Pinot Noir, Marechal Foch, Chambourcin, Riesling, Chardonnay, and Seyval Blanc.
